Subject: [2.6 patch] scsi/qla2xxx/qla_os.c section fix
Date: Sun, 25 Nov 2007 23:05:03 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20071125220503.GF18284@stusta.de> (raw)

qla2x00_remove_one() mustn't be __devexit since it's called from 
qla2xxx_pci_error_detected().

This patch fixes the following section mismatch:

<--  snip  -->

...
WARNING: vmlinux.o(.text+0x2a4462): Section mismatch: reference to .exit.text:qla2x00_remove_one (between 'qla2xxx_pci_error_detected' and 'qla2x00_stop_timer')
...

<--  snip  -->

Signed-off-by: Adrian Bunk <bunk@kernel.org>

---

 drivers/scsi/qla2xxx/qla_os.c |    4 ++--
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)

764ebbed3c09f765963c20a3a326cf651685a81a 
diff --git a/drivers/scsi/qla2xxx/qla_os.c b/drivers/scsi/qla2xxx/qla_os.c
index a5bcf1f..8ecc047 100644
--- a/drivers/scsi/qla2xxx/qla_os.c
+++ b/drivers/scsi/qla2xxx/qla_os.c
@@ -1831,7 +1831,7 @@ probe_out:
 	return ret;
 }
 
-static void __devexit
+static void
 qla2x00_remove_one(struct pci_dev *pdev)
 {
 	scsi_qla_host_t *ha;
@@ -2965,7 +2965,7 @@ static struct pci_driver qla2xxx_pci_driver = {
 	},
 	.id_table	= qla2xxx_pci_tbl,
 	.probe		= qla2x00_probe_one,
-	.remove		= __devexit_p(qla2x00_remove_one),
+	.remove		= qla2x00_remove_one,
 	.err_handler	= &qla2xxx_err_handler,
 };
